Description

Summary:

The Project Manager position provides system support in identifying, assessing, and analyzing strategically and financially feasible business strategies that will expand the System's capabilities and advance CHRISTUS Health's mission and vision by extending access to patients, increasing revenue, and improving market position. The Project Manager will contribute ideas throughout the financial modeling and analysis process, conduct necessary research to support the project analysis, and draft multiple versions of the development or assessment project as needed. This individual will work closely with representatives from business development, strategy, finance, legal, information technology, clinical effectiveness, and leadership in the market(s) to take advantage of the synergy associated with a multi-disciplinary team approach to business development and strategy assessment.
